- What is Loews's CNA financial — net investment income?
- Loews (L) reported CNA financial — net investment income of $610M in Q1 2026.
- How has Loews's CNA financial — net investment income changed year-over-year?
- Loews's CNA financial — net investment income increased by 1.0% year-over-year, from $604M to $610M.
- What is the long-term trend for Loews's CNA financial — net investment income?
- Over 4 years (2021 to 2025), Loews's CNA financial — net investment income has grown at a 4.3%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$2.16B to $2.56B.
- What does CNA financial — net investment income mean?
- Represents the income earned from the investment portfolio held by the insurance segment, primarily consisting of interest, dividends, and other investment-related earnings. This is a critical component of profitability for insurance companies, as it supplements underwriting results.
